GRAVITATIONAL WAVES AND THEIR DETECTION

Direct detection of gravitational waves is one of the great challenges of contemporary experimental physics. Gravitational waves constitute a powerful testing ground for theories of gravity and provide unique information about the coherent bulk motion of the matter in the Universe. After more then 40 years from the beginning of the experimental search for cosmic gravitational waves, several detectors are today monitoring the strongest potential sources in our Galaxy and in the local group We report here the principles of operation and the main techinques adopted by resonant-mass and interferometric detectors.
